There's no place like home for Dalton, who bounced back after a loss on the road last Saturday. They walked away with a 2-0 win over the Hiram Hornets on Thursday. That's more bragging rights for the Catamounts,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.
The 2-0 doesn't show just how dominant Dalton was: they took both sets by at least ten points.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-15, 25-12.
Dalton found their leader in underclassman Andrea Hernandez, who had eight digs and two aces. That's the most aces Hernandez has posted since last Thursday.
Dalton's victory was their fourth straight at home, which pushed their record up to 15-9. As for Hiram,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 6-8.
Coincidentally, both will both be playing Cedartown the next time they take the court. Hiram will host Cedartown at 6:00 p.m. on Thursday, while Dalton will play them later in the day, at 5:00 p.m.
